It'll either be rejected when its submitting if it breaches a easily checked policy or requirement.
If you collect the returned insert id you can check if the item still exists using the API by checking the draft status of the item, it should also return a disapproved error. http://code.google.com/apis/base/starting-out.html#disapproved The dashboard will also show items that are disapproved.
